The Trend of Naturalization in Sports—Promotes or Prevents Countries’ Participation in Globalization?

View through CrossRef
In the current international sports market, naturalization has become increasingly popular. Naturalized athletes can be seen frequently in the just-concluded Olympic Games, Winter Olympics, and Asian Cup. In this context, this paper analyzes the effects and impacts of naturalization on countries in globalization mainly through the cases of Qatar, China, and Japan. It finds that naturalization can be both useful and harmful. When it is applied successfully, it can improve countries’ global influence, bring new economic potentialities, and promote cultural inclusiveness. In contrast, failed naturalization would likely cause extreme cultural exclusiveness and tremendous financial losses.
